About 10 years ago, I was fishing for Lake Trout on the May long near Kenora. We were flat lining and our troll took us past a very productive point several times. Each time we passed, we couldn't help but notice the rotten odor in the air. Finally, we noticed a half rotten moose that apparently suffered the same fate as the moose that you saw. The ice had only been gone for a week or so before we got there so I assume that the moose broke through the thin ice near shore and couldn't pull himself out, as the shore was still covered in ice and snow. Such is nature. I'm not sure that this has anything to do with global warming as there will always be such situations every spring and fall.

Sight fishing, and seeing whats up front of me is my game, so a console is my choice. And, although I rarely do, I have the option of battening down the hatches and putting the top up in inclement weather. From what I understand, the precision that back trolling for Walleye requires is best done with a tiller. But that's not my game. I'll stick with my console with all of my gauges right in front of me.
